We had a wonderful long lunch at Mama Trotter with friends. My husband and I are both vegan, while our friends eat meat and dairy. We were all very well provided for and beyond satisfied with our meal here, given the menu offers both a non-vegan option and a vegan option for all courses.

The food was unbelievably tasty and it’s clear the chef knows what she’s doing with flavour! A deceptively simple beetroot salad starter was expertly prepared and elevated by its seasoning and garnishing of various seeds. My tastebuds were more than happy.

We deeply appreciated the concept and ethical approach behind the menu design with its celebration of seasonal and local produce, which was clearly influenced by experience of global cuisine.

Not only was our meal very enjoyable, but the intimate and homely setting alongside the chef’s personal genuine welcome and service from the heart made our experience even more joyful. This was someone who clearly loves to serve a plateful of happiness to others.

We had been meaning to visit here for nearly a year and finally made it a few weeks ago. Our only regret is that we didn’t visit sooner! We will be back and we will be sure to bring others to share the experience...

Amazing restaurant! The chef is incredibly passionate about her work and you can tell. All the fruits and vegetables used in the kitchen are local and in season and the boutique has many wonderful local wines and home made products for sale. The chef is knowledgeable about allergies, intolerances and dietary restrictions and especially if you call in advance, she'll keep them in mind for the menu. I am allergic to gluten and I was able to eat the chocolate cake (moelleux au chocolat on the menu), which was absolutely fantastic. My family members who can eat gluten told me they couldn't even tell it was glutenfree and I had no problems after eating it! Attached is a picture of a different dessert, pavlova, which was wonderful too. I was really amazed. The main courses and appetizers are equally great. If you're spending some time in the city and you'd like to have local wines and food made with local vegetables and a lot of love, this is the place to be!

Cute little restaurant that advertises “vegan friendly” which is a rare find in Vienne. After going to all boulangerie and patisserie around town I found this restaurant for a sweet treat. They had only 1 vegan dessert which was better than nothing and I gladly accepted it. Tapioca base with coconut milk which is veeeeery simple to make once you have the ingredients. The peach topping was a delicious except the sugar that turned into caramel wasn’t really my taste and it was so hard that I actually cut my tongue…it would’ve been much better without the sugar I must say but at least I got my vegan sweet. Because it was to go she kindly asked me to bring back to recipient where the dessert was served which I did the following day. Thank you

Je mets une seule étoile pour la mauvaise foi dont à fait preuve la cheffe suite à une frustration sans aucun doute, personnelle !! Froideur, agressivité et manque d'ouverture qui gâche tout son savoir-faire ! Pour une décoction médicinales devant être prise lors du repas (que j'ai sorti dans un verre thermos en fin de repas) elle nous a repris et parlé de "DROIT DE BOUCHON" pour avoir sortie sur table de restaurant une boisson personnelle en mode "tiré du sac" et m'a reproché de ne pas avoir demandé "l'autorisation"... Alors que nous avions commandé et consommé nos verres de vin et bière pris à la carte ! Pensez-y, si vous avez besoin d'un médicament, demandez lui la permission !!! Pour information à tous, mais surtout à vous qui l'évoquez : LE DROIT DE BOUCHON, dans le cadre légal, est appliqué au vin et/ou aux boissons alcoolisées lorsqu’un client apporte sa propre bouteille dans un restaurant ou lors d'une réception avec traiteur sur place. Cela va s'en dire que LE DROIT DE BOUCHON ne s’applique pas à une décoction de Médecine Traditionnelle Chinoise prescrite par un médecin Chinois. Même si je peux comprends son point de vue, le droit de bouchon est réservé aux boissons alcoolisées, et j'aurai apprécié plus d'humanité contre une agressivité me disant "vous auriez pu demander la permission, ici aussi on a des Tisanes. Et encore je ne vous compte pas le DROIT DE BOUCHON" 😅 La cuisine est excellente, le cadre est sympa malgré l'ambiance assez froide et le service peu chaleureux. Madame, si vous agrémentiez votre savoir-faire, qui n'est pas discutable tant la cuisine est délicieuse, de douceur et d'ouverture, je pense que vous seriez recommandable.
